Tawang, Balbalan makes it to Top 6 Best Cordillera Tourism Villages

Writer: Balbalan LGUBalbalan LGU

Balbalan, Kalinga – Completing the list of Top 6 Best Cordillera Tourism Villages is Tawang in Balbalan town, announced the Department of Tourism – Cordillera on Thursday, Oct. 12, 2023.


Tawang village offers a glimpse of the pre-World War II houses and enthralling adventure.


“This village has the qualities to be called Best Tourism Village because of its people, their culture is preserved; and of course, the environment; their products; and their livelihood,” Municipal Tourism Officer Regine Faye D. Munda-Cruz said.

The barangay, she added, is known for the interconnected Magangab and Maanus caves which is among their ‘strongest point.’


Other than the attractions, the great management of Tawang’s officials is also an advantage, added Cruz.


Meanwhile, the regional tourism department described the village as the birthplace of the finest traditional broomsticks, locally known as “walis tambo.”


“Explore historic ancestral houses that echo with tales of generations past,” invites the agency.


Cruz took to social media to congratulate everyone who was part of the achievement, especially mentioning Mayor Almar Malannag, Vice Mayor Rowina Alison Damian, Punong Barangay Willie Galwat, and other stakeholders for their support.


To be part of the Top 6 Best Cordillera Tourism Villages is a milestone, considering that Tawang just opened its doors to tourism on Sept. 27 last year.


Also part of the list are the tourism villages of Balbalasang, Balbalan; Bagumbayan, Tabuk City; Bila, Bauko; Chaya, Mayoyao; and Nacagadan Open-Air Museum, Kiangan.


The entries have a chance to win the grand prize amounting to P1,000,000 and other huge prizes - P500,000 and P200,000 for second and third placers, respectively while the three other entries will be entitled to P100,000 cash incentive that shall be used to further develop the tourism villages.
